PRX Presents: Voices of Tomorrow

Thursday October 5 2023 • 7:00pm - 9:00pm ET
In-person event

Overview

Join PRX for an extraordinary evening of discussion and discovery.

This event celebrates the debut of four podcasts chosen through The PRX Big Questions Project, supported by The John Templeton Foundation. These four shows were selected – by a team of leaders in the fields of spirituality, humanities, media & podcast professionals – from over hundreds of pitches during last year’s open call for ideas. They invited individuals, thinkers, and storytellers to create groundbreaking content that explores the intersection of science, philosophy, and religion.

Hosted by David DeSteno, acclaimed author of “How God Works: The Science Behind Spirituality,” the event features the four podcast teams. Together, they will delve into their podcast series, which span topics such as uplifting historically-minimized people of faith, examining the impact of Christian pop music, exploring human well-being in relation to technology, and reflecting on the many dimensions of motherhood.

This gathering serves as the public launch for these inspiring podcasts and a celebration of the Big Questions Project’s mission to promote thoughtful dialogue at the crossroads of scientific and spiritual life.

Don’t miss this opportunity to meet “Moral Repair”, “Rock That Doesn’t Roll”, “Second Sunday” & “Mother Is A Question”, join the conversation, and gain new perspectives on some of life’s Big Questions.
